全名:
org.apache.tomcat.maven:tomcat6-maven-plugin:2.2:exploded
描述:
属性:
名称 | 类型 | 始于 | 描述 |
---|---|---|---|
charset | String | - | 与 Tomcat 管理器通信时使用的 URL 编码字符集。 默认值为: ISO-8859-1. 用户属性是: maven.tomcat.charset. |
mode | String | - | 要使用的部署模式。这必须是以下之一:war用于部署 war 包,context用于部署上下文 XML 文件,或both用于部署带有上下文 XML 文件的 war 包。 默认值为: war. 用户属性是: maven.tomcat.mode. |
path | String | - | 用于运行的 Web 应用程序的 webapp 上下文路径。这必须始终以斜杠 ('/') 开头。 默认值为: /${project.artifactId}. 用户属性是: maven.tomcat.path. |
update | boolean | - | 部署时,Tomcat 是否应自动卸载已存在的 webapps。 默认值为: false. 用户属性是: maven.tomcat.update. |
url | URL | - | 要使用的 Tomcat 管理器实例的完整 URL。 默认值为: http://localhost:8080/manager. 用户属性是: maven.tomcat.url. |
warDirectory | File | - | 要部署的展开的 WAR 目录的路径。 默认值为: ${project.build.directory}/${project.build.finalName}. |
名称 | 类型 | 始于 | 描述 |
---|---|---|---|
contextFile | File | - | Tomcat 上下文 XML 文件的路径。这不用于 war 部署模式。 默认值为: ${project.build.directory}/${project.build.finalName}/META-INF/context.xml. |
ignorePackaging | boolean | 1.1 | 如果设置为 true,则忽略项目打包不是 'war' 的情况。 默认值为: false. 用户属性是: tomcat.ignorePackaging. |
password | String | 1.0-alpha-2 | 用于部署的密码 用户属性是: tomcat.password. |
server | String | - | settings.xml 中用于与 Tomcat 管理器进行身份验证的服务器 ID,或null以使用默认的用户名admin和空密码。 用户属性是: maven.tomcat.server. |
tag | String | - | 要使用的 Tomcat webapp 标签名。 用户属性是: maven.tomcat.tag. |
username | String | 1.0-alpha-2 | 用于部署的 tomcat 用户名 用户属性是: tomcat.username. |
mode:
path:
tag:
url: